DOWNLOAD EBOOKThis is a fascinating biography of Mary Russell Mitford, a prolific writer and prominent figure in British literary circles during the 19th century. Roberts explores the complex social and cultural forces that shaped Mitford's life and work, including her gender, class, and status as a 'blue stocking.' The book provides a rich portrait of Mitford's world and is an engaging and informative read for anyone interested in 19th century literature and culture. DOWNLOAD EBOOKThis book is a biographical work by the British author Mary Russell Mitford, based on her own correspondence with friends and acquaintances. Mitford was a prolific writer of the early 19th century, known for her novels and plays, as well as her letters, which offer a vivid and intimate portrait of life in the literary circles of her time. The book is a valuable resource for historians of literature, women's writing, and social history.
